我想知道如何使用命令为桌面创建可单击的终端快捷方式easytether connect
。
我不想每次希望通过手机连接到Internet时都必须打开/关闭终端。
我尝试更新gnome面板,但是只能在桌面上创建一个新目录。
我想知道如何使用命令为桌面创建可单击的终端快捷方式easytether connect
。
我不想每次希望通过手机连接到Internet时都必须打开/关闭终端。
我尝试更新gnome面板,但是只能在桌面上创建一个新目录。
Answers:
右键单击桌面,然后创建一个名为的空文件(或使用gedit)easytether.desktop
。将此粘贴到此文件中:
[Desktop Entry]
Name=Easytether
Exec=easytether connect
Terminal=true
Type=Application
并保存!然后,您将需要使文件的可执行文件,通过编辑文件的属性,或运行:chmod +x easytether.desktop
。
该Name=Easytether
行指定将显示给用户的快捷方式的名称。
该Exec=easytether connect
行指定要运行的命令,在这种情况下为easytether connect
。
该Terminal=true
行指定该命令应在GNOME Terminal中运行,以便用户可以检查其输出。
你甚至可以添加一行Icon=path/to/png/
(或者Icon=iconname
,把你iconname.png
的~.local/share/icons
),以自定义图标添加到您的发射器。
另外,您可以将easytether.desktop
文件放入~/.local/share/applications
Dash或其他应用程序启动器(Synapse,Kickoff,Slingshot等)并从中启动。
我发现这最适合我,我在Ubuntu 14.04 LTS上
首先,在桌面上创建一个空白文件,将其命名为Terminal.desktop(或任何您想要的文件。desktop)
使用您喜欢的文本编辑器(gedit,vim,nano等)打开文件,然后粘贴/输入以下内容:
[Desktop Entry]
Version=0.99
Name=Terminal
Comment=Terminal Desktop Shortcut
Exec=/usr/bin/gnome-terminal
Icon=/usr/share/app-install/icons/terminal-tango.svg
Terminal=false
Type=Application
Categories=Application
保存并退出。
我知道我知道,该图标看起来尚不正确,请放心!右键单击文件,选择属性”,转到“ 权限”选项卡,然后勾选“允许程序作为程序执行”。
或者,您可以使用
chmod 775 Terminal.desktop
chmod +x Terminal.desktop
如果您更喜欢终端命令(在〜/ Desktop中时) 或赋予它使用终端的执行权限。
恩塔达!就是这么简单,看起来很漂亮,而且效果很好:)
右键单击桌面,然后选择创建启动器。
在命令中输入以下内容:
exo-open --launch TerminalEmulator
使用您选择的名称和图标保存它,并且不要选择“在终端中运行”
对efaj表示感谢,他的回答使我半途而废。对于那些仍然感到困惑的人,这应该使您越过终点:
为看到这个而奋斗了很长时间..............
“打开Nautilus(又名文件),然后从菜单中选择“编辑首选项”,然后单击“行为”选项卡。在“可执行文本文件”部分中,您可以选择是否运行.sh(以及其他可执行文本类型)文件,查看它们,或询问启动它们时该怎么做。”
问题解决了。